Output 61a7b58606e0e79a252867bee342375f8d342f4d0974fdb4d5f9373dec4c7e20:1

value
31815779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26f8cff5b57e3590dc6802bc1c9efea630c51ff5 OP_EQUAL
address
MBTDyWD5sU4cFhiAy6ZR6GwaxmDkYoyM1X
transaction
61a7b58606e0e79a252867bee342375f8d342f4d0974fdb4d5f9373dec4c7e20
spent
true